R I Hospitality Education Foundation

Organization Overview

R I Hospitality Education Foundation is located in Cranston, RI. The organization was established in 1995. According to its NTEE Classification (J22) the organization is classified as: Job Training, under the broad grouping of Employment and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. R I Hospitality Education Foundation is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 12/2023, R I Hospitality Education Foundation generated $219.6k in total revenue. The organization has seen a slow decline revenue. Over the past 8 years, revenues have fallen by an average of (2.4%) each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$248.8k during the year ending 12/2023. As we would expect to see with falling revenues, expenses have declined by (3.8%) per year over the past 8 years. Mission & Program ActivityExcerpts From the 990 Filing

TAX YEAR

2023

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

TO ENCOURAGE PERSONS EMBARKING ON A CAREER IN THE FOOD SERVICE INDUSTRY. ALSO PROMOTE EDUCATION OF THE INDUSTRY TO THE GENERAL PUBLIC.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

ENCOURAGING INDIVIDUALS EMBARKING ON A CAREER IN THE FOOD SERVICE INDUSTRY IN RHODE ISLAND AND PROMOTING EDUCATION AND UNDERSTANDING OF THE INDUSTRY TO THE GENERAL PUBLIC.HOSPITATLITY CAREER CONFERENCE WITH 125 HIGH SCHOOL STUDENTS ATTENDING FROM ACROSS THE ENTIRE STATE. PARTNERHIP WITH FABNEWPORT AND VAN BEUREN CHARITABLE FOUNDATION TO PROVIDE CAREER- EXPLORATION EXPERIENCES TO MIDDLE SCHOOL STUDENTS ALLOWING THEM TO WORK IN KITCHENS ALONGSIDE CHEFS AND INDUSTRY LEADERS TO GET A REAL HANDS-ON EDUCATION. WE AWARDED FOUR LOCAL STUDENTS WITH OUR ANNUAL SCHOLARSHIP THIS YEAR. WE HELPED OVER FIFTY INDUSTRY WORKERS THIS YEAR THROUGH OUR EMPLOYEE RELIEF FUND, BRINGING OUR GRANT TOTAL TO 296 SINCE THE PANDEMIC. WE TRAINED 950 EMPLOYEES, A 37% INCREASE IN TRAINING OVER LAST YEAR.
